"Bushman Drawings in the Museum." George Stow's copies of Bushman paintings finally find a "resting place" in the S.A. Museum. This "Cape Times" article describes how, after his death, Stow's widow sold his drawings and manuscripts to Lucy Lloyd, who arranged for the publication of a major part of the MS and some drawings. Later, Dorothea Bleek published 72 of Stow's paintings. Prof. H. Breuil, who reviewed the latter publication in "Nature", discusses Stow's copying work in this article. He questions some of Dorothea Bleek's conclusions on the age of rock paintings (by looking at pigment colours used and how long they last). Slip of paper pasted underneath clipping reads: "International Press-Cutting Bureau, 110, Fleet Street, London, E.C.4. Extract from Cape Times Cape Town. 13 Jul 1931 [stamped]"
